This job is in your area. Enjoy a short commute and work close to home.
Job Description
Work with Us. Change the World.
As a Senior Software Engineer in AECOM’s AI Engineering team, you will work at the intersection of software engineering and machine learning operations. Your code will shape the physical world by building AI‑driven technology that reduces waste, cuts CO2, and makes the built environment more efficient and sustainable.
What You’ll Do
Design and build platform services, evolving system architecture and improving reliability. Resolve technical issues and make trade‑offs in areas such as database design and schema evolution. Ensure ML models run reliably, efficiently, and at scale, turning research into production‑ready tools using Python and solid software engineering practices. Deploy, monitor, and optimize AI workloads using Docker, GitHub Actions, and CI/CD pipelines.
Must-Have Qualifications
- Bachelor’s or Master’s degree in Computer Science, Engineering, or related field (or equivalent experience...